# JDK成长记6:你了解LinkedList的五脏六腑么?

# JDK成长记6:你了解LinkedList的五脏六腑么?

file

file

上一节你看过了LinkedList的add方法源码,是不是已经打开了思路呢?其实核心原理就是辅助指针+Node双向链表数据结构而已。

相信经过前面的学习,你应该热身完毕了,之后的学习可以让我们可以加快速度了。

GO!GO!

这一节你还需要深入LinkedList的其他方法探索下它们的底层原理是什么。

学完这一节,你可以自己写出一个LinkedList,甚至可以举一反三写出单向链表的List,逆转一个单向链表等等。你也可以攻克很多链表的算法题。面试问到ArrayList和LinkedList的时候,相信你也会信手拈来。

让我们一起开始吧!

另一个add(int index,E e)方法

另一个add(int index,E e)方法

hmoban主题是根据ripro二开的主题,极致后台体验,无插件,集成会员系统
自学咖网 » # JDK成长记6:你了解LinkedList的五脏六腑么?